Canberra's design was the result of an international competition held in 1912. Architects and urban planners from around the world submitted their proposals for the new capital.
After reviewing many entries, the competition committee selected a design that stood out for its innovative layout and integration with the landscape. The winning submission came from American architect Walter Burley Griffin and his wife, Marion Mahony Griffin, who was also a talented architect and artist. Their plan incorporated geometric patterns, focal points, and a strong relationship with the natural topography of the chosen site.
Therefore, Walter Burley Griffin is credited with planning Canberra's foundational design, although his wife, Marion, played a significant role, particularly in the beautiful presentation drawings that helped win the competition.
